Everybody Hated Chris Rock’s Predictable ‘SNL’ Monologue. Is He So Over?

Chris Rock’s return to *Saturday Night Live* was met with far more skepticism and criticism than excitement, 

a surprising twist for a comedian who has spent decades as a dominant force in the world of stand-up comedy. 

As he took to the iconic *SNL* stage to deliver what many hoped would be a sharp and fresh monologue, the general sentiment among viewers was disappointment. 

What was once Chris Rock’s undeniable strength—his fearless approach to taboo topics and his biting observational humor—felt stale and predictable to many in the audience. 

The response from fans and critics alike suggests that the comedian who once shook up the comedy world might be struggling to adapt to its ever-evolving landscape.

For years, Chris Rock has been celebrated for his unapologetic approach to humor. He built a reputation on being bold, edgy, and willing to say the things that others wouldn’t dare to utter. 

From his acclaimed stand-up specials to his sharp commentary on race, relationships, and society, Rock became synonymous with comedy that made audiences laugh while forcing them to think. However, his *SNL* monologue failed to live up to the expectations set by his long and storied career. Instead of fresh takes or daring new material, the audience was served jokes that felt recycled and uninspired, leading many to question if Rock’s edge has dulled over time.

One major critique of Rock’s performance was that it relied heavily on overly familiar punchlines and well-trodden topics. Viewers noted that many of the subjects he covered—politics, celebrity culture, and social media—were not only predictable but also presented in ways that lacked the wit and originality that once set him apart. While Rock is certainly not alone in using these themes as comedic fodder, his approach didn’t stand out in the sea of similar jokes that saturate the comedy world today. Instead of cutting through the noise, Rock’s monologue seemed to blend into it, leaving audiences feeling underwhelmed.

The criticism of Rock’s *SNL* appearance also touched on his delivery and energy. For a comedian who once commanded stages with electric confidence and a sharp, rapid-fire style, his return to *SNL* felt more subdued. The pacing of his monologue lacked the punch that fans have come to expect from him. Some critics observed that his jokes seemed half-hearted, as if Rock himself knew they weren’t landing the way they should. This lack of enthusiasm only amplified the sense that Rock’s performance was out of sync with what modern audiences crave from comedians today—humor that feels bold, timely, and unmistakably fresh.
